CVE-2026-76860: Netcore NR255-V 1.5.130703 Stack-Based Buffer Overflow in wake_up_set.cgi via MAC and ID Tokenization
Netcore NR255-V version 1.5.130703 contains a stack-based buffer overflow in wakeupset.cgi caused by unbounded tokenization of MAC and ID input. Attackers can supply crafted MAC and ID values to the affected endpoint to overflow the stack buffer and corrupt program memory.

What level of access does an attacker need to exploit this issue?
The attack vector is network-based and requires low privileges. No user interaction is required.
Which input reaches the vulnerable code?
The affected wake_up_set.cgi endpoint processes MAC and ID values. Crafted values for those inputs can trigger the stack buffer overflow.
What is the potential impact of successful exploitation?
Successful exploitation can corrupt program memory. The reported severity metrics indicate potential high impact to confidentiality, integrity, and availability.
